Exemple #1
0
        public void EndDateGroup()
        {
            const int groupId       = 1;
            const int reasonEndedId = 1;
            DateTime  endDate       = DateTime.Now;

            _ministryPlatformRestService.Setup(m => m.UsingAuthenticationToken(ApiToken)).Returns(_ministryPlatformRestService.Object);

            _ministryPlatformRestService.Setup(
                m => m.UpdateRecord("Groups", groupId, It.Is <Dictionary <string, object> >(
                                        d => d["Group_ID"].Equals(groupId) && d["End_Date"].Equals(endDate) && d["Reason_Ended"].Equals(reasonEndedId)))).Verifiable();

            _fixture.EndDateGroup(groupId, endDate, reasonEndedId);

            _ministryPlatformRestService.VerifyAll();
        }